Key Ways to Contribute:
1. Active Participation
- Attend meetings regularly
- Volunteer for club projects and committees
- Share your professional expertise and skills
- Mentor new members
- Help organise club event
2. Financial Support
- Pay dues promptly
- Support The Rotary Foundation through regular contributions
- Participate in club fundraising activities
- Consider becoming a Paul Harris Fellow
3. Community Engagement
- Identify local needs where Rotary can help
- Build partnerships with other community organisations
- Promote Rotary projects in your professional network
- Represent Rotary positively in public
To embody “Service Above Self”:
1. Personal Commitment
- Put community needs before personal gain
- Dedicate time consistently, not just when convenient
- Take initiative in service projects
- Stay informed about Rotary’s global initiatives
2. Leadership
- Lead by example in service projects
- Support fellow members’ initiatives
- Share success stories to inspire others
- Help develop future club leaders
3. Professional Integration
- Apply the Four-Way Test in business dealings
- Use professional skills to benefit club projects
- Network to create opportunities for service
- Maintain high ethical standards
4. Continuous Growth
- Attend district events and training sessions
- Stay updated on Rotary International programmes
- Share knowledge with fellow members
- Seek leadership roles within the club
